As the Engineering Project Manager for the Extensible Launching System (ExLS), you will lead the integration of engineering and program management across multiple international sites, ensuring the delivery of mission critical launch capabilities that protect our nation’s defense assets.

Responsibilities
Lead cross disciplinary engineering teams to define and execute ExLS product development, aligning hardware, software, and systems efforts
Coordinate program tasks and decompose them into actionable work packages for Product Development Teams across multiple geographic locations
Manage cost, schedule, and risk, applying earned value and cost estimating techniques to maintain program performance
Communicate status, issues, and technical decisions to Program Management, the Chief Engineer, and external customers, including international travel as needed
Ensure technical resource requirements are met, overseeing resource allocation and supporting Control Account Management for programs exceeding $5M
Drive implementation of One Lockheed Martin Transformation (1LMX) principles to continuously improve processes and product quality
